Protective mechanism of Coprinus comatus polysaccharide on acute alcoholic liver injury in mice, the metabolomics and gut microbiota investigation
Coprinus comatus polysaccharide (CCP) has significant hepatoprotective effect. To explore hepatoprotective mechanism of CCP, the study analyzed preventive effect of CCP on acute alcoholic liver injury in mice by histopathological examination and biochemical analysis.
